A local to the South West region of Western Australia, I graduated as a Social Worker in 2007 and am registered with the Australian Association of Social Workers. With over 15 years experience throughout the South West and Warren Blackwood regions, I have always had a strong focus on supporting youth at risk encountering challenges with mental health, educational settings, developmental concerns, offending behaviours, self exploration, sexual health and healthy relationship development.

The journey walking alongside a loved one who experiences a disability or mental health concern can be lonely, confusing and confronting. I have sat on the other side of the assessments, read the reports and walked away in tears with the sadness that comes with the realisations of the struggles our loved ones face every moment of their day.
But I also feel my heart burst with pride watching the successes which can be made that lead to huge leaps forward when ready, focusing on the wins, the steps to achieve outcomes no matter how small or large they may be and the honour we hold to be a part of this journey.
Assessments often have a strong focus on an individuals deficits, however we must never forget their strengths, their commitment, their resilience and their drive to see the best not only in themselves but also others.
